WSSAPF chapter 8

Don't associate with someone like me

“Do you still want your lungs?” A familiar voice suddenly sounded in his ears.

Zhou Chulan took the cigarette from Li Zhuoyao’s hand. The cigarette had just been lit, with two-thirds still burning.

“Oh, you’re back.” Li Zhuoyao was momentarily lost in thought, slowly standing up, his legs feeling numb from squatting.

Zhou Chulan looked at the scattered cigarette butts on the ground, his eyebrows slightly furrowed.

“Why are you smoking so much?”

“Nothing, just program stress.” Li Zhuoyao lowered his head, not daring to look into Zhou Chulan’s eyes.

“Director Li, Director Li.” Qi Zhenquan’s voice came from the crowd, and he walked quickly towards Li Zhuoyao. When he approached, he noticed Zhou Chulan beside him and stopped in his tracks.

“Uncle Qi.” Zhou Chulan greeted.

“Ah, lan, you’ve worked hard today.” Qi Zhenquan dodged Zhou Chulan’s gaze.

“Chief, is there something you need?” Li Zhuoyao stood still, asking without moving.

“Oh, nothing… Just wanted to let you know that about half of the things have been moved up the mountain, and nothing got damaged.”

As he spoke, he couldn’t stop glancing towards Zhou Chulan and signaled to Li Zhuoyao.

Zhou Chulan lowered his head, suddenly letting out a light laugh.

“Well, Director Li, you guys are busy, I’ll go leave first.” Qi Zhenquan said as he quickly walked away.

“He told you something.” Zhou Chulan raised his hand, putting the cigarette he had taken from Li Zhuoyao into his mouth, the part that touched Li Zhuoyao’s lips still moist. Zhou Chulan bit the cigarette and took a deep drag, exhaling a long smoke ring that slowly rose, covering the expression on his face.

Li Zhuoyao, with his lips slightly apart, struggled to say something. His throat seemed to be choked, refusing to cooperate.

Zhou Chulan flicked off the ash with his fingertips, a spark landing on the back of his hand but quickly extinguishing. He looked down at his own toes, and his black rain shoes were covered in mud.

“Said I’m a murderer.”

As the words fell, he raised his head, carefully observing Li Zhuoyao’s face. Li Zhuoyao’s expression was extremely complex, with strong disbelief, restrained sadness, hesitation to ask but unable to, and more, a profound sense of confusion, unable to find an exit or a way forward.

He really still didn’t remember anything.

The cigarette in his hand burned to the end at this moment. Then Zhou Chulan extinguished the cigarette, casually tossing it into the pile of cigarette butts in front of Li Zhuoyao, and put on the black T-shirt draped over his arm, standing up.

“Chief Qi didn’t lie. I have killed someone. If you’re afraid, you can avoid me from now on.”

He looked at Li Zhuoyao calmly, realizing that the other person lowered his head and didn’t dare to look at him. In this instant, he surprisingly felt a bit relieved.

He turned around to leave, but his wrist was tightly grabbed by Li Zhuoyao. His grip was strong, causing a slight pain in Zhou Chulan’s wrist.

“Let go.”

Li Zhuoyao didn’t let go, then slowly lifted his head to look at Zhou Chulan. His eyes were murky, with red bloodshot at the bottom.

Zhou Chulan’s tone was as indifferent as his expression.

“You’re a big shot; don’t associate with someone like me.”
